Qualcomm Announces Snapdragon 8 Elite to Power Samsung Galaxy S25 Ultra – With Oryon CPU and 40% Faster GPU

H Qualcomm announced the long-awaited Snapdragon 8 Elite, the latest flagship chipset ready to power the next generation of Android flagships.

As we can see, a single naming scheme was followed with the ARM-based X Elite laptop chips.

Like Snapdragon laptop chips, the 8 Elite brings an Oryon processor with a custom eight-core architecture consisting of 2x base cores clocked at 4.32GHz and 6x performance units running up to 3.53GHz. It’s paired with an industry-leading 24MB L2 cache and support for 5,300MHz LPDDR5X RAM.

The new chip is based on TSMC’s 3nm process and promises a 45% boost in CPU performance and 44% improved power efficiency over its predecessor.

On the graphics side, Qualcomm is introducing its updated enoAdr GPU, which brings a 40% increase in performance and power savings along with improved ray tracing performance.

Qualcomm’s new chip is also the first mobile SoC to offer support for Unreal Engine 5.3 and the Nanite virtual geometry system.

Moving on to the AI ​​side, the new Hexagon Neural Processing Unit (NPU) ensures AI tasks run 45% faster with improved performance per watt. Qualcomm brings its AI Engine with Gen AI multimodal support. Large and small multimodal models with the ability to run up to 70 tokens in SLM.

The Snapdragon 8 Elite also features improved image signal processing (ISP) that is more deeply integrated with the new Hexagon NPU. You get improved HDR, more natural skin tone, sky colors and improved autofocus performance. Qualcomm also added chip-level semantic photo and video segmentation and video object eraser functionality.

On the connectivity side, the Snapdragon 8 Elite features the Snapdragon X80 5G modem – the first 5G modem with 6x downlink cellular aggregation and AI-powered mmWave range extender. Qualcomm claims peak downloads have a nominal speed of 10 Gbps and a theoretical maximum upload of 3.5 Gbps.

The new modem is paired with the FastConnect 7900 connectivity system, which is the first to combine Wi-Fi 7, Bluetooth 5.4 and Ultra Wideband connectivity on a 6nm chip.

The Snapdragon 8 Elite is set to power the upcoming lineup of flagship Android smartphones from Asus, Honor, iQOO, OnePlus, Oppo, Realme, Samsung, vivo, Xiaomi and others.
